下载此文档

8.字数论公开课.pptx


文档分类:外语学习 | 页数:约13页 举报非法文档有奖
1/13
下载提示
  • 1.该资料是网友上传的,本站提供全文预览,预览什么样,下载就什么样。
  • 2.下载该文档所得收入归上传者、原创者。
  • 3.下载的文档,不会出现我们的网址水印。
1/13 下载此文档
文档列表 文档介绍
该【8.字数论公开课 】是由【286919636】上传分享,文档一共【13】页,该文档可以免费在线阅读,需要了解更多关于【8.字数论公开课 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。第八讲数论2019-05-171一、数论质数公约数斐波那契数列2019-05-172二、质数质数又称素数,指在一个大于1的自然数中,除了1和此整数自身外,没法被其他自然数整除的数。,只有1和本身能整除,其它都不能整除,该数就是质数;利用数学知识可以将判断的条件改为[2,int(n**)+1]。2019-05-173二、质数输出100以内的质数思路1:枚举100以内的每个数,若是质数,则输出该数。2019-05-174二、质数思路2:埃拉托斯特尼筛法先把N个自然数按次序排列起来。1不是质数,也不是合数,要划去。第二个数2是质数留下来,而把2后面所有能被2整除的数都划去。2后面第一个没划去的数是3,把3留下,再把3后面所有能被3整除的数都划去。3后面第一个没划去的数是5,把5留下,再把5后面所有能被5整除的数都划去。这样一直做下去,就会把不超过N的全部合数都筛掉,留下的就是不超过N的全部质数。2019-05-175三、最大公约数最大公因数,指几个整数中公有的约数,其中最大的一个,叫做这几个数的最大公约数。例如:12、16的公约数有1、2、4,其中最大的一个是4,4是12与16的最大公约数,一般记为(12,16)=4。12、15、18的最大公约数是3,记为(12,15,18)=3。求最大公约数有多种方法,常见的有质因数分解法、短除法、辗转相除法、更相减损法。2019-05-176三、最大公约数方法1枚举法求两数a,b(num为a,b中较小者)的最大公约数,步骤如下:①用a,b去整除num,若两数都能整除,则输出num并结束,否则转②。②num减1,当num=1,输出最大公约数1,否则转①。2019-05-177三、最大公约数方法2质因数分解法把每个数分别分解质因数,再把各数中的公有质因数提取出来连乘,所得的积就是这几个数的最大公约数。例如:求24和60的最大公约数,先分解质因数,得24=2×2×2×3,60=2×2×3×5,24与60的全部公有的质因数是2、2、3,它们的积是2×2×3=12,所以,(24,60)=12。2019-05-178三、最大公约数方法3辗转相除法辗转相除法是求两个自然数的最大公约数的一种方法,也叫欧几里德算法。步骤如下:①求num1除以num2的余数r;②当r==0,则输出最大公约数num2并结束,否则,转到③;③num2赋值num1,r赋值num2,再求num1除以num2的余数r;转到②;2019-05-179四、斐波那契数列斐波那契数列(isequence),又称黄金分割数列、因数学家列昂纳多·斐波那契(i)以兔子繁殖为例子而引入,故又称为“兔子数列”,指的是这样一个数列:1、1、2、3、5、8、13、21、34、……在数学上,斐波纳契数列以如下被以递推的方法定义:F(1)=1,F(2)=1,F(n)=F(n-1)+F(n-2)(n>=3,n∈N*)在现代物理、准晶体结构、化学等领域,斐波纳契数列都有直接的应用。求斐波那契数列第n项的实现方法有递归,递推,生成器等。2019-05-1710

8.字数论公开课 来自淘豆网www.taodocs.com转载请标明出处.

相关文档 更多>>
非法内容举报中心
文档信息
  • 页数13
  • 收藏数0 收藏
  • 顶次数0
  • 上传人286919636
  • 文件大小162 KB
  • 时间2024-03-27